
Spaniard replaces Arne Slot and signs two-year deal
Iraola worked with Richard Hughes at Bournemouth
Andoni Iraola has been appointed the new head coach of Liverpool on a two-year contract. The 43-year-oldโs arrival was confirmed just six days after the sacking of Arne Slot.
Liverpool moved quickly to replace Slot with the former Bournemouth head coach after identifying him as the ideal candidate for their preferred playing style and with Milan, Bayer Leverkusen and Crystal Palace all vying for the Basqueโs services. Other coaches were considered, including Stuttgartโs Sebastian Hoeness and Pierre Sage of Lens, but Iraola was always Liverpoolโs favoured option and the only one spoken to about the vacancy.
